Master Plan Update
Master Plan Update
-

The 2000 Eugene Airport Master Plan Update is a refinement of theAirport's 1990 Master Plan and serves as a development guide for the Airport's short-term (5 to 10 years) and long term (20 year) needs. The Master Plan Update presents a 20-year development plan that is technically correct, environmentally sound, financially viable, and implementable; and identifies the overall land requirements that will ensure the Airport's long-term operational viability.

A comprehensive public involvement program was utilized to allow for public review and input throughout the master planning process. This included a Master Plan Update Advisory Committee, comprised of representatives of the community, as well as aviation and business interests. The program also included a series of public involvement workshops which allowed interaction among the Master Plan Update team and interested members of the community.

This Executive Summary serves as a supplement to the Eugene Airport Master Plan Update. It summarizes the major findings of the study effort and highlights notable portions of the recommended development plan for Eugene Airport.

To meet these objectives and to address the specific needs of Eugene Airport, the Master Plan Update was conducted through the following interrelated tasks:

  • Inventory existing facilities, services, and tenants, along with a review of historic and current Airport activity.
  • Project aviation demand, including the types and levels of aircraft and passenger activity over the 20-year planning period.
  • Determine the facilities needed to meet projected demand, and identify deficiencies.
  • Develop and assess alternatives to address the identified deficiencies, recommending preferred alternatives.
  • Conduct a preliminary environmental analysis of proposed development projects at Eugene Airport.
  • Prepare a Capital Improvement Program (CIP) establishing the costs of the development projects and scheduling them to maximize available state and federal funding opportunities.
  • Prepare a financial feasibility analysis to determine the financial feasibility of the CIP recommended in the Master Plan Update for Eugene Airport through 2017.
  • Revise the Airport Layout Plan based on the airport development projects recommended for Eugene Airport.
